Transaction 88e595280001350d747358816c7cdecb9e765bd9f5b75eb15a5981c915760d34

1 Input
1 Outputs
  • 88e595280001350d747358816c7cdecb9e765bd9f5b75eb15a5981c915760d34:0
  • value  186805
    address  mkVuZV2kVtMzddQabFDanFi6DTwWYtgiCn